Jump to content

[sorun] paypal ipn bildirimleri


camoka

Recommended Posts

paypal tarafından gönderilen eposta

Lütfen PayPal Anında Ödeme Bildirimlerini (IPN) işleyen sunucunuzu kontrol edin. Aşağıdaki URL'ye (URL'lere) gönderilen IPN'ler başarısız oldu:

 

http://unitasdagitim.com/modules/paypal/ipn.php

 

Bu web adresini tanımıyorsanız, hizmet sağlayıcınız sizin adınıza IPN kullanıyor olabilir. Lütfen yukarıdaki bilgilerle hizmet sağlayıcınıza başvurun. Bu sorun devam ederse, hesabınız için IPN'ler devre dışı bırakılabilir.

 

Bu soruna göstereceğiniz anında ilgiden dolayı teşekkür ederiz

 

bu problemle ilgili bir çözüm var mıdır?

 

ipn ler devre dışı bırakılırsa ne olur?

 

teşekkürler

Link to comment
Share on other sites

IPN devre dışı bırakılırsa, gerçekten ödeme yapılmışmı diye paypal'a sorgu gönderemezsiniz çünkü paypal size, ödemelerle ilgili bilgi göndermez. Büyük olasılıkla müşterinize, "Ödeme yapılamadı" gibi bir mesaj gösterilecektir. Yani bu zorunlu birşey, bu yoksa paypal ödemesi alamazsınız (belki autoreturn özelliğiyle çözülebilir).

 

Nedeni de, ya sunucunuzdaki ayarlarda işgüzarlıkla "Access-Control-Allow-Origin" başlığı yalnızca siteye göre kısıtlanmıştır, yada bir yönlendirme yapılıp, Paypal sonunda "200" durum bilgisine ulaşamıyordur. Apache mod_security en işgüzar eklentidir, sorun bundan kaynaklanıyor olabilir.

 

Bunu yazdıktan sonra verdiğiniz adreste de mod_security 2 kullandığınızı gördüm. Kapatıp bir daha deneyin, çalışırsa ayarlarını değiştirmeniz gerekecek.

  • Like 1
Link to comment
Share on other sites

merhaba

 

söylemiş olduğunuz apache mod_security 2 kısmını nerden kapatabilirim

 

hosting firmasına bu hatayı bildirdim bana paypal ile çalışıyor musunuz diye bi eposta geldi ondan sonra ne arayan var ne soran

 

güvenlik ayarları ile ilgili tavsiyeleriniz var mı?

şunu şöyle yap bunu yapma gibi

teşekkür ederim

Link to comment
Share on other sites

"hosting firması" dediğinize göre "shared hosting" kullanıyorsunuz. Bu durumda güvenlikle onlar ilgileniyorlar. mod_security 2 .htaccess dosyasıyla kapatılamıyor diye duyuyorum, bunu barındırma sağlayıcı firmaya söylerseniz onlar kapatabilirler.

Bu eklenti, çoğunlukla bilgisiz programcıların yaptığı programlardaki güvenlik açıklarını kapatmaya yaramaktadır, prestashop'un kendi güvenliği yeterlidir, mod_security'nin kapatılmasında bir sakınca yok.

 

Eğer barındırma firmanızdan yanıt alamayıp da kendiniz denemek isterseniz, .htaccess dosyasına şunu ekleyin:

<IfModule mod_security.c>
  SecFilterEngine Off
  SecFilterScanPOST Off
</IfModule>

 

Eğer VPS gibi root erişimli bir barındırma kullanıyorsanız doğrudan httpd.conf dosyası ayarını ve güvenlik ayarlarını da yazabilirim.

Link to comment
Share on other sites

  • 7 months later...

Merhaba;

 

Ben VPS kullanıyorum. Yukarıda belirttiğiniz httpd.conf dosyası ayarını ve güvenlik ayarlarını yazabilirseniz çok sevinirim. 

VPS üzerindeki 2 ayrı web sayfamda .htacess dosyalarını silip prestashopa yeniden oluşturtuyorum.

2 web sayfasınında da ayarları aynı olduğu halde,

 
Aşağıdaki kod grubu bir tanesinde oluşturuluyor ama diğerinde oluşturulmuyor:
<IfModule mod_security.c>
SecFilterEngine Off
SecFilterScanPOST Off
</IfModule>

Yardımcı olursanız sevinirim.

İyi çalışmalar diliyorum.

Edited by Peda (see edit history)
Link to comment
Share on other sites

merhaba

 

Kendi sunucumda kullandığım php.ini ve  httpd.conf dosyalarını yedeğini yükledim, sunucuda 30 yakın prestashop sistem sorunsuz çalışmaktadır, ideal ayarların hepsini zamanla deneme yanılma yöntemi ile çözülmüştür...

 

Örnek dosyalardaki ayarlara göre sunucu'nuzu yapılandır ısınız...

 

Kolay gelsin

 

linux.zip

Edited by ServerBilgisayar (see edit history)
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...